Research And Application Of Water-Saving In Universities Based On Game Theory And Grey Model

With the development of urbanization and industrialization,the shortage of water resources has gradually become an important factor restricting the sustainable development of China’s economy and society.In the face of increasingly severe water resources situation,China has accelerated measures in water-saving theory research,system construction,water-saving technology and equipment research.There are some problems in the key links of water saving research,such as the random and difficult management of waste water behavior,the hidden and difficult measurement of pipeline leakage,the complex and difficult control of pipeline network and water saving equipment,and the weak and difficult operation of national water saving mechanism.Based on the research results at home and abroad,this paper uses the grey system theory and game theory to study the water-saving technology and mechanism of typical urban water-using units(universities).This paper analyzes the potential of water-saving from the aspects of water consumption and water-using behavior,and builds an intelligent water-saving management and control platform.Firstly,this paper uses the grey correlation analysis method to analyze the influencing factors of water consumption in colleges and universities(residential areas).The three main factors which are most closely related are the area occupied,the number of water users and the popularization rate of water-saving appliances.Taking the water consumption data of a university from 2014 to 2016 as an example,a GM(1,1)model is established to analyze the trend of short-term water consumption.The posterior difference ratio of the model is 0.089,and the model has good precision.Secondly,Based on the Game Theory,this paper sets up a game model between university and students.It analyzes the strategies of university water use supervision and students water-saving behavior,and puts forward some measures of university water use supervision and students water-saving behavior.In this paper,Game Theory is used to analyze three kinds of contract water-saving management modes,and the Hebei University of Engineering is taken as an example to verify the scientific rationality of applying contract water-saving management mode in schools.Finally,based on the principle and method of DMA partition,the school is divided into several DMA independent metering partitions in order to optimize the leakage management of school outdoor water supply network.Combining water consumption,water behavior and DMA sub-area management,the water-saving management platform is studied and established,the expected target and construction task are set,and the functional and technical framework is analyzed,several functional modules are given and the system service design is carried out,and the water-saving management and control platform of university is preliminarily constructed.The research and practice show that the contract water-saving management mode is a major institutional innovation to promote the construction of ecological civilization,which is of great significance to promote the participation of social capital in water-saving and the construction of water-saving society.
